As a DC Operator II, you will help ensure Axon products and materials move accurately, safely, and efficiently through our warehouse operations. You will support receiving, storage, picking, packing, shipping, inventory accuracy, and other day-to-day activities that enable reliable delivery to our customers and internal teams. This is a hands-on opportunity to contribute ideas, develop warehouse operations expertise, and grow in a fast-paced, mission-driven environment.

Requirements

• Experience working in a warehouse, distribution, fulfillment, shipping/receiving, logistics, or inventory-control environment is preferred.
• Ability to use or quickly learn warehouse management systems, inventory systems, and basic computer applications.
• Strong organizational skills, attention to detail, and commitment to accurate order fulfillment and inventory management.
• Clear communication skills and the ability to remain flexible, make sound decisions, and keep appropriate stakeholders informed in a rapidly changing environment.
• A proactive, motivated mindset with the willingness to learn, adapt, and contribute ideas for improvement.
• Demonstrated commitment to safety, security, quality, and compliance in a warehouse or operational setting.
• Forklift certification or experience operating forklifts and other material-handling equipment is a plus.
• Experience handling dangerous goods or regulated materials is a plus.

Axon Enterprise, Inc. develops technology and weapons products for military, law enforcement, and civilians, including TASER devices, body-worn cameras, and cloud-based evidence management software.
